@illi I do not know who is "they" in your message, but "unlinkability" is a design idea behind Zero Knowledge prrofs. A website communicates with an application, which communicates with government (actual implementation might differ) to ask for cryptographic proof of your trait (such as age).
Government verifies, sends back data to the application which then forwards only signed information about your trait to the website.
The devil is in the details however, as EDRI's Policy Advisor explains (https://youtu.be/euSkCvhzweQ?t=4964). Anonymity is not guaranteed by the European Wallet solution.
This is not to say ZKP's are not a huge improvement in terms of privacy compared to what is being asked from residents of USA or Australia. They are.
